ACT/NT groups together spirits connected to the Australian Capital Territory and the Northern Territory. It is a smaller production footprint than some other states, but that is part of the point: smaller scenes often produce bottles with strong personality, because producers have to be deliberate about what they do and how they differentiate.

From a buying point of view, this category is best approached with curiosity. Look for transparency: what is the base spirit, what still style is being used, what cask influence is in play, and what the bottling strength is. When you are shopping smaller producers, the details usually tell you how the bottle will behave in the glass.

If you are shopping for whisky, pay attention to maturation style and cask selection. Australia can move quickly in wood, depending on warehouse conditions. That can create bold oak-driven profiles early, but the best producers manage it so the spirit character stays present. If you are shopping for rum or other spirits, the same principle applies: raw material and fermentation choices define the house style, and cask work either supports it or overwhelms it.

For cocktails, regional categories like ACT/NT are useful because they often give you a point of difference without requiring a complicated build. A distinctive local gin, rum or whisky can carry a simple drink. The key is choosing a bottle that has a clear flavour target and enough structure to stand up to dilution.
